Transaction 43747dd6835b7b8030af6c7f12ea39bc2de15423aa4c1015af737671ee3042e4
1 Input
2 Outputs
- 43747dd6835b7b8030af6c7f12ea39bc2de15423aa4c1015af737671ee3042e4:0
- 43747dd6835b7b8030af6c7f12ea39bc2de15423aa4c1015af737671ee3042e4:1
value 91172
address 3ESHffSpdDeeJ4rMLMEDEg4DygquMqk1UT
value 730577
address 1JhCJKJrC4j8hXNrkGQjGTUCjduR1rawuX